Home
last modified time | relevance | path

Searched refs:cmd (Results 1 – 25 of 34) sorted by relevance

12

/kernel/trace/
Dsynth_event_gen_test.c47 struct dynevent_cmd cmd; in test_gen_synth_cmd() local
58 synth_event_cmd_init(&cmd, buf, MAX_DYNEVENT_CMD_LEN); in test_gen_synth_cmd()
64 ret = synth_event_gen_cmd_start(&cmd, "gen_synth_test", THIS_MODULE, in test_gen_synth_cmd()
74 ret = synth_event_add_field(&cmd, "unsigned int", "cpu"); in test_gen_synth_cmd()
78 ret = synth_event_add_field(&cmd, "char[64]", "my_string_field"); in test_gen_synth_cmd()
82 ret = synth_event_add_field(&cmd, "int", "my_int_field"); in test_gen_synth_cmd()
86 ret = synth_event_gen_cmd_end(&cmd); in test_gen_synth_cmd()
138 struct dynevent_cmd cmd; in test_empty_synth_event() local
149 synth_event_cmd_init(&cmd, buf, MAX_DYNEVENT_CMD_LEN); in test_empty_synth_event()
154 ret = synth_event_gen_cmd_start(&cmd, "empty_synth_test", THIS_MODULE); in test_empty_synth_event()
[all …]
Dtrace_dynevent.c247 int dynevent_arg_add(struct dynevent_cmd *cmd, in dynevent_arg_add() argument
259 ret = seq_buf_printf(&cmd->seq, " %s%c", arg->str, arg->separator); in dynevent_arg_add()
292 int dynevent_arg_pair_add(struct dynevent_cmd *cmd, in dynevent_arg_pair_add() argument
304 ret = seq_buf_printf(&cmd->seq, " %s%c%s%c", arg_pair->lhs, in dynevent_arg_pair_add()
327 int dynevent_str_add(struct dynevent_cmd *cmd, const char *str) in dynevent_str_add() argument
331 ret = seq_buf_puts(&cmd->seq, str); in dynevent_str_add()
360 void dynevent_cmd_init(struct dynevent_cmd *cmd, char *buf, int maxlen, in dynevent_cmd_init() argument
364 memset(cmd, '\0', sizeof(*cmd)); in dynevent_cmd_init()
366 seq_buf_init(&cmd->seq, buf, maxlen); in dynevent_cmd_init()
367 cmd->type = type; in dynevent_cmd_init()
[all …]
Dkprobe_event_gen_test.c87 struct dynevent_cmd cmd; in test_gen_kprobe_cmd() local
97 kprobe_event_cmd_init(&cmd, buf, MAX_DYNEVENT_CMD_LEN); in test_gen_kprobe_cmd()
103 ret = kprobe_event_gen_cmd_start(&cmd, "gen_kprobe_test", in test_gen_kprobe_cmd()
111 ret = kprobe_event_add_fields(&cmd, KPROBE_GEN_TEST_ARG2, KPROBE_GEN_TEST_ARG3); in test_gen_kprobe_cmd()
118 ret = kprobe_event_gen_cmd_end(&cmd); in test_gen_kprobe_cmd()
158 struct dynevent_cmd cmd; in test_gen_kretprobe_cmd() local
168 kprobe_event_cmd_init(&cmd, buf, MAX_DYNEVENT_CMD_LEN); in test_gen_kretprobe_cmd()
173 ret = kretprobe_event_gen_cmd_start(&cmd, "gen_kretprobe_test", in test_gen_kretprobe_cmd()
182 ret = kretprobe_event_gen_cmd_end(&cmd); in test_gen_kretprobe_cmd()
Dtrace_events_synth.c919 int synth_event_add_field(struct dynevent_cmd *cmd, const char *type, in synth_event_add_field() argument
925 if (cmd->type != DYNEVENT_TYPE_SYNTH) in synth_event_add_field()
936 ret = dynevent_arg_pair_add(cmd, &arg_pair, synth_event_check_arg_fn); in synth_event_add_field()
940 if (++cmd->n_fields > SYNTH_FIELDS_MAX) in synth_event_add_field()
963 int synth_event_add_field_str(struct dynevent_cmd *cmd, const char *type_name) in synth_event_add_field_str() argument
968 if (cmd->type != DYNEVENT_TYPE_SYNTH) in synth_event_add_field_str()
978 ret = dynevent_arg_add(cmd, &arg, NULL); in synth_event_add_field_str()
982 if (++cmd->n_fields > SYNTH_FIELDS_MAX) in synth_event_add_field_str()
1006 int synth_event_add_fields(struct dynevent_cmd *cmd, in synth_event_add_fields() argument
1019 ret = synth_event_add_field(cmd, fields[i].type, fields[i].name); in synth_event_add_fields()
[all …]
Dtrace_boot.c104 struct dynevent_cmd cmd; in trace_boot_add_kprobe_event() local
111 kprobe_event_cmd_init(&cmd, buf, MAX_BUF_LEN); in trace_boot_add_kprobe_event()
113 ret = kprobe_event_gen_cmd_start(&cmd, event, val); in trace_boot_add_kprobe_event()
119 ret = kprobe_event_gen_cmd_end(&cmd); in trace_boot_add_kprobe_event()
141 struct dynevent_cmd cmd; in trace_boot_add_synth_event() local
147 synth_event_cmd_init(&cmd, buf, MAX_BUF_LEN); in trace_boot_add_synth_event()
149 ret = synth_event_gen_cmd_start(&cmd, event, NULL); in trace_boot_add_synth_event()
154 ret = synth_event_add_field_str(&cmd, p); in trace_boot_add_synth_event()
159 ret = synth_event_gen_cmd_end(&cmd); in trace_boot_add_synth_event()
Dtrace_events_trigger.c329 __init int register_event_command(struct event_command *cmd) in register_event_command() argument
336 if (strcmp(cmd->name, p->name) == 0) { in register_event_command()
341 list_add(&cmd->list, &trigger_commands); in register_event_command()
352 __init int unregister_event_command(struct event_command *cmd) in unregister_event_command() argument
359 if (strcmp(cmd->name, p->name) == 0) { in unregister_event_command()
630 char *glob, char *cmd, char *param) in event_trigger_callback() argument
648 trigger_ops = cmd_ops->get_trigger_ops(cmd, trigger); in event_trigger_callback()
1076 onoff_get_trigger_ops(char *cmd, char *param) in onoff_get_trigger_ops() argument
1081 if (strcmp(cmd, "traceon") == 0) in onoff_get_trigger_ops()
1174 snapshot_get_trigger_ops(char *cmd, char *param) in snapshot_get_trigger_ops() argument
[all …]
Dtrace_dynevent.h120 extern void dynevent_cmd_init(struct dynevent_cmd *cmd, char *buf, int maxlen,
133 extern int dynevent_arg_add(struct dynevent_cmd *cmd,
147 extern int dynevent_arg_pair_add(struct dynevent_cmd *cmd,
150 extern int dynevent_str_add(struct dynevent_cmd *cmd, const char *str);
Dtrace_functions.c646 char *cmd, char *param, int enable) in ftrace_trace_probe_callback() argument
683 char *glob, char *cmd, char *param, int enable) in ftrace_trace_onoff_callback() argument
691 if (strcmp(cmd, "traceon") == 0) in ftrace_trace_onoff_callback()
696 return ftrace_trace_probe_callback(tr, ops, hash, glob, cmd, in ftrace_trace_onoff_callback()
702 char *glob, char *cmd, char *param, int enable) in ftrace_stacktrace_callback() argument
711 return ftrace_trace_probe_callback(tr, ops, hash, glob, cmd, in ftrace_stacktrace_callback()
717 char *glob, char *cmd, char *param, int enable) in ftrace_dump_callback() argument
727 return ftrace_trace_probe_callback(tr, ops, hash, glob, cmd, in ftrace_dump_callback()
733 char *glob, char *cmd, char *param, int enable) in ftrace_cpudump_callback() argument
743 return ftrace_trace_probe_callback(tr, ops, hash, glob, cmd, in ftrace_cpudump_callback()
Dtrace_kprobe.c928 static int trace_kprobe_run_command(struct dynevent_cmd *cmd) in trace_kprobe_run_command() argument
930 return trace_run_command(cmd->seq.buffer, create_or_delete_trace_kprobe); in trace_kprobe_run_command()
942 void kprobe_event_cmd_init(struct dynevent_cmd *cmd, char *buf, int maxlen) in kprobe_event_cmd_init() argument
944 dynevent_cmd_init(cmd, buf, maxlen, DYNEVENT_TYPE_KPROBE, in kprobe_event_cmd_init()
972 int __kprobe_event_gen_cmd_start(struct dynevent_cmd *cmd, bool kretprobe, in __kprobe_event_gen_cmd_start() argument
980 if (cmd->type != DYNEVENT_TYPE_KPROBE) in __kprobe_event_gen_cmd_start()
991 ret = dynevent_str_add(cmd, buf); in __kprobe_event_gen_cmd_start()
997 ret = dynevent_arg_add(cmd, &arg, NULL); in __kprobe_event_gen_cmd_start()
1009 if (++cmd->n_fields > MAX_TRACE_ARGS) { in __kprobe_event_gen_cmd_start()
1015 ret = dynevent_arg_add(cmd, &arg, NULL); in __kprobe_event_gen_cmd_start()
[all …]
Dblktrace.c723 int blk_trace_ioctl(struct block_device *bdev, unsigned cmd, char __user *arg) in blk_trace_ioctl() argument
735 switch (cmd) { in blk_trace_ioctl()
1402 char cmd[TASK_COMM_LEN]; in blk_log_generic() local
1404 trace_find_cmdline(ent->pid, cmd); in blk_log_generic()
1409 trace_seq_printf(s, "[%s]\n", cmd); in blk_log_generic()
1413 t_sector(ent), t_sec(ent), cmd); in blk_log_generic()
1415 trace_seq_printf(s, "[%s]\n", cmd); in blk_log_generic()
1449 char cmd[TASK_COMM_LEN]; in blk_log_plug() local
1451 trace_find_cmdline(ent->pid, cmd); in blk_log_plug()
1453 trace_seq_printf(s, "[%s]\n", cmd); in blk_log_plug()
[all …]
Dtrace.h1123 char *func, char *cmd,
1219 int register_ftrace_command(struct ftrace_func_command *cmd);
1220 int unregister_ftrace_command(struct ftrace_func_command *cmd);
1233 static inline __init int register_ftrace_command(struct ftrace_func_command *cmd) in register_ftrace_command() argument
1750 char *glob, char *cmd, char *param);
1779 extern int register_event_command(struct event_command *cmd);
1780 extern int unregister_event_command(struct event_command *cmd);
1915 char *glob, char *cmd, char *params);
1928 struct event_trigger_ops *(*get_trigger_ops)(char *cmd, char *param);
2010 extern unsigned int err_pos(char *cmd, const char *str);
[all …]
Dtrace_events_hist.c346 char *cmd; member
2359 char *glob, char *cmd, char *param);
2483 char *cmd; in create_field_var_hist() local
2521 cmd = kzalloc(MAX_FILTER_STR_VAL, GFP_KERNEL); in create_field_var_hist()
2522 if (!cmd) { in create_field_var_hist()
2528 strcat(cmd, "keys="); in create_field_var_hist()
2533 strcat(cmd, ","); in create_field_var_hist()
2534 strcat(cmd, key_field->field->name); in create_field_var_hist()
2539 strcat(cmd, ":synthetic_"); in create_field_var_hist()
2540 strcat(cmd, field_name); in create_field_var_hist()
[all …]
/kernel/
Dreboot.c74 void kernel_restart_prepare(char *cmd) in kernel_restart_prepare() argument
76 blocking_notifier_call_chain(&reboot_notifier_list, SYS_RESTART, cmd); in kernel_restart_prepare()
216 void do_kernel_restart(char *cmd) in do_kernel_restart() argument
218 atomic_notifier_call_chain(&restart_handler_list, reboot_mode, cmd); in do_kernel_restart()
247 void kernel_restart(char *cmd) in kernel_restart() argument
249 kernel_restart_prepare(cmd); in kernel_restart()
252 if (!cmd) in kernel_restart()
255 pr_emerg("Restarting system with command '%s'\n", cmd); in kernel_restart()
257 machine_restart(cmd); in kernel_restart()
313 SYSCALL_DEFINE4(reboot, int, magic1, int, magic2, unsigned int, cmd, in SYSCALL_DEFINE4() argument
[all …]
Dtaskstats.c65 static int prepare_reply(struct genl_info *info, u8 cmd, struct sk_buff **skbp, in prepare_reply() argument
81 reply = genlmsg_put(skb, 0, seq, &family, 0, cmd); in prepare_reply()
83 reply = genlmsg_put_reply(skb, info, &family, 0, cmd); in prepare_reply()
645 .cmd = TASKSTATS_CMD_GET,
653 .cmd = CGROUPSTATS_CMD_GET,
Dkcov.c560 static int kcov_ioctl_locked(struct kcov *kcov, unsigned int cmd, in kcov_ioctl_locked() argument
570 switch (cmd) { in kcov_ioctl_locked()
685 static long kcov_ioctl(struct file *filep, unsigned int cmd, unsigned long arg) in kcov_ioctl() argument
694 if (cmd == KCOV_REMOTE_ENABLE) { in kcov_ioctl()
714 res = kcov_ioctl_locked(kcov, cmd, arg); in kcov_ioctl()
Dpid_namespace.c324 int reboot_pid_ns(struct pid_namespace *pid_ns, int cmd) in reboot_pid_ns() argument
329 switch (cmd) { in reboot_pid_ns()
/kernel/power/
Duser.c245 static long snapshot_ioctl(struct file *filp, unsigned int cmd, in snapshot_ioctl() argument
258 if (_IOC_TYPE(cmd) != SNAPSHOT_IOC_MAGIC) in snapshot_ioctl()
260 if (_IOC_NR(cmd) > SNAPSHOT_IOC_MAXNR) in snapshot_ioctl()
271 switch (cmd) { in snapshot_ioctl()
421 snapshot_compat_ioctl(struct file *file, unsigned int cmd, unsigned long arg) in snapshot_compat_ioctl() argument
425 switch (cmd) { in snapshot_compat_ioctl()
431 return snapshot_ioctl(file, cmd, in snapshot_compat_ioctl()
434 return snapshot_ioctl(file, cmd, arg); in snapshot_compat_ioctl()
/kernel/debug/kdb/
Dkdb_bp.c396 int cmd; /* KDBCMD_B? */ in kdb_bc() local
402 cmd = KDBCMD_BE; in kdb_bc()
404 cmd = KDBCMD_BD; in kdb_bc()
406 cmd = KDBCMD_BC; in kdb_bc()
450 switch (cmd) { in kdb_bc()
483 if (bp->bp_delay && (cmd == KDBCMD_BC || cmd == KDBCMD_BD)) { in kdb_bc()
Dkdb_main.c93 #define for_each_kdbcmd(cmd, num) \ argument
94 for ((cmd) = kdb_base_commands, (num) = 0; \
96 num++, num == KDB_BASE_CMD_MAX ? cmd = kdb_commands : cmd++)
1152 static int handle_ctrl_cmd(char *cmd) in handle_ctrl_cmd() argument
1160 switch (*cmd) { in handle_ctrl_cmd()
2717 int kdb_register_flags(char *cmd, in kdb_register_flags() argument
2731 if (kp->cmd_name && (strcmp(kp->cmd_name, cmd) == 0)) { in kdb_register_flags()
2733 "%s, func %px help %s\n", cmd, func, help); in kdb_register_flags()
2769 kp->cmd_name = cmd; in kdb_register_flags()
2793 int kdb_register(char *cmd, in kdb_register() argument
[all …]
DMakefile24 $(call cmd,gen-kdb)
/kernel/futex/
Dcore.c3738 int cmd = op & FUTEX_CMD_MASK; in do_futex() local
3746 if (cmd != FUTEX_WAIT_BITSET && cmd != FUTEX_WAIT_REQUEUE_PI) in do_futex()
3750 switch (cmd) { in do_futex()
3760 trace_android_vh_do_futex(cmd, &flags, uaddr2); in do_futex()
3761 switch (cmd) { in do_futex()
3802 int cmd = op & FUTEX_CMD_MASK; in SYSCALL_DEFINE6() local
3804 if (utime && (cmd == FUTEX_WAIT || cmd == FUTEX_LOCK_PI || in SYSCALL_DEFINE6()
3805 cmd == FUTEX_WAIT_BITSET || in SYSCALL_DEFINE6()
3806 cmd == FUTEX_WAIT_REQUEUE_PI)) { in SYSCALL_DEFINE6()
3815 if (cmd == FUTEX_WAIT) in SYSCALL_DEFINE6()
[all …]
/kernel/time/
Dposix-clock.c73 unsigned int cmd, unsigned long arg) in posix_clock_ioctl() argument
82 err = clk->ops.ioctl(clk, cmd, arg); in posix_clock_ioctl()
91 unsigned int cmd, unsigned long arg) in posix_clock_compat_ioctl() argument
100 err = clk->ops.ioctl(clk, cmd, arg); in posix_clock_compat_ioctl()
/kernel/sched/
Dmembarrier.c450 SYSCALL_DEFINE3(membarrier, int, cmd, unsigned int, flags, int, cpu_id) in SYSCALL_DEFINE3() argument
452 switch (cmd) { in SYSCALL_DEFINE3()
465 switch (cmd) { in SYSCALL_DEFINE3()
/kernel/debug/
Dgdbstub.c1095 int gdbstub_state(struct kgdb_state *ks, char *cmd) in gdbstub_state() argument
1099 switch (cmd[0]) { in gdbstub_state()
1110 strscpy(remcom_in_buffer, cmd, sizeof(remcom_in_buffer)); in gdbstub_state()
1113 strscpy(remcom_in_buffer, cmd, sizeof(remcom_in_buffer)); in gdbstub_state()
Ddebug_core.h71 extern int gdbstub_state(struct kgdb_state *ks, char *cmd);

12